Netflix Software Engineer Interview Guide – Insider Advice

 thumbnail

Netflix Software Engineer Interview Guide – Insider Advice

Published May 08, 25
6 min read
[=headercontent]How To Overcome Coding Interview Anxiety & Perform Under Pressure [/headercontent] [=image]
How To Build A Portfolio That Impresses Faang Recruiters

How To Optimize Machine Learning Models For Technical Interviews




[/video]

We likewise utilize Google Jamboard for the design round. Our interview process at Opn is uncomplicated, and we guarantee you are well-prepared for the technical rounds.

The technological meeting includes 2 rounds: (a) the coding round and (b) the design round, each lasting one hour. You will have 50 minutes to respond to concerns and 10 mins for Q&A. Relying on the accessibility of both the candidate and the job interviewer, these rounds may take place on different days.

How To Study For A Software Engineering Interview In 3 Months

Probably, it has actually been a long time given that you last touched them, so take sufficient time to go back to practice. Comprehend the concepts, research the syntax extremely thoroughly, and obtain accustomed to different ways of replying to the questions. During the interview, prior to trying to write your service, you may wish to initial clear up the inquiry with the interviewer, analyze the problem, and information the logic and why you will certainly pick this approach to fixing the issue.

It is necessary to mention that the recruiters desire you to do well and exist to sustain you. Rationale for you is to reveal the job interviewer how you believe, interact, and whether you can address problems. By doing so, you have opened up the flooring to involve much more with the job interviewer and invite any kind of pointers related to dealing with the coding troubles.

The Complete Software Engineer Interview Cheat Sheet – Tips & Strategies

How To Think Out Loud In A Technical Interview – A Guide For Engineers


Still, it is usual amongst our recruiters to ask questions around the topic of settlement portals as this will certainly be most appropriate to your day-to-day job. In the style round, candidates are motivated to supply their ideal software program architecture style to carry out a theoretical service under specific restraints. Inquiries can include: Style a payment system for an ecommerce system.

Style an ecommerce supplier acquisition and customer platform system. Design a system that allows each customer to send out messages or pictures. When being talked to and throughout coding rounds, it's handy to repeat the inquiries to the recruiter to guarantee that both of you are on the exact same page. If you don't recognize, really feel complimentary to ask the interviewer to repeat or rephrase the question.

How To Think Out Loud In A Technical Interview – A Guide For Engineers

I have actually been a full workdesk technical employer for almost 10 years. Many of my time has been spent as a company recruiter with Code Ability, yet I additionally have a year of internal recruiting experience on Twitter's Profits System group.

I want to flag that the guidance offered is based upon my individual opinions and experience, and need to not be taken into consideration a recommendation of the working with processes used in big technology, or by companies mimicing big technology hiring. Instead, it is planned to supply guidance on how to navigate the "market requirement" meeting process and enhance your opportunities of success.

Yet in all seriousness, you can inform a whole lot about your alignment to a business and their values based upon this page. Furthermore, sites like Glassdoor and Blind can give important understandings right into the firm's interview process, employee experiences, and salaries. It's also a good concept to research your recruiter and their duty to obtain a better understanding of their viewpoint and what they may be seeking in a prospect.

The Best Machine Learning & Ai Courses For Software Engineers

Exactly how has the meeting procedure been so far? Typically our impulses are effective devices that are disregarded; it's essential to deal with any kind of bookings about the role or firm before continuing with the procedure.

Treat every practice as a meeting; it might also assist with those game day nerves! In the 'Expertise is Power' area, I stated the significance of recognizing firm values. Once you have actually identified them, create CELEBRITY technique instances for each and every of those worths. I specifically love the celebrity method because it enables precise and example-heavy solutions.

How To Pass The Interview For Software Engineering Roles – Step-by-step Guide

Front-end Vs. Back-end Interviews – Key Differences You Need To Know


In addition, the STAR method will aid you produce responses to potential behavior meeting concerns. Behavior interview questions are usually taken directly from these job description bullet factors.

A Comprehensive Guide To Preparing For A Software Engineering Interview

By showing excellent collaboration abilities, describing their assumed procedures, and most importantly, their mistakes. Throughout the technological interview, maintain these concerns in mind: Have you gathered your requirements? Are you checking in with your job interviewer?

Ask for a minute. It's fine to take a break. Being sincere and susceptible (when risk-free) can assist you stand out from other candidates.

Test Engineering Interview Masterclass – Key Topics & Strategies

The Best Open-source Resources For Data Engineering Interview Preparation


Remember, you're freaking incredible, and your one-of-a-kind top qualities and experiences can help you land your dream task so long as it's the appropriate fit for you.'s a checklist of business that do not white boards or comply with "common tech" meeting procedures, phew.

Do have a look at all these questions with responses from listed below: Software Engineering Interview Questions is the procedure of creating, developing, testing, and maintaining software application. It is an organized and regimented technique to software program advancement that intends to develop top quality, trustworthy, and maintainable software program. Software program engineers create software program remedies for end individuals by utilizing engineering concepts and their understanding of programming languages.

How To Prepare For A Software Developer Interview – Key Strategies

The Best Youtube Channels For Coding Interview Preparation

How To Break Down A Coding Problem In A Software Engineering Interview


It is a characteristics of software application that refers to its capacity to do what it was developed to do accurately and continually gradually. It describes the level to which the software program can be made use of easily. The amount of effort or time needed to find out exactly how to use the software program.

It refers to just how basic it is to improve and modify the software program. It refers to exactly how conveniently a software system can be customized to include feature, enhance speed, or repair service faults. It describes how well the software program can work on various systems or situations without making major adjustments.

For more information please refer to the following short article Attributes of Software program. The software program is utilized thoroughly in a number of domain names consisting of healthcare facilities, financial institutions, institutions, defense, money, stock exchange, and more. It can be categorized right into various kinds: For even more details please describe the adhering to article Categories of Software program.

A Comprehensive Guide To Preparing For A Software Engineering Interview

It is characterized by a structured, sequential method to task monitoring and software program development. Needs Gathering and AnalysisDesign PhaseImplementation and System TestingIntegration and System TestingDeploymentMaintenance Needs are clear and taken care of that may not transform. There are no uncertain demands (no complication). It is good to use this design when the technology is well comprehended.

Facebook Software Engineer Interview Guide – What You Need To Know

The Best Free Ai & Machine Learning Interview Prep Materials


Beta testing frequently uses black-box screening. Beta screening is performed at the end-user, the of the product.

Reliability, safety and security, and effectiveness are inspected during beta testing. Alpha testing ensures the quality of the product prior to forwarding it to beta testing. Beta testing also focuses on the top quality of the product yet accumulates the customer's time-long input on the item and makes sure that the product awaits real-time users.